Dichotomous Haplotypic Lineages of the Immunoproteasome Subunit Genes, PSMB8 and PSMB10, in the MHC Class I Region of a Teleost Medaka, Oryzias latipes

Abstract: Sequence comparison of the medaka, Oryzias latipes, major histocompatibility complex (MHC) class I region between two inbred strains, the HNI (derived from the Northern Population) and the Hd-rR (from the Southern Population), revealed a ;100 kb highly divergent segment encompassing two MHC class IA genes, Orla-UAA and Orla-UBA, and two immunoproteasome beta subunit genes, PSMB8 and PSMB10. “…the NP and SP clarified that all PSMB8 alleles were clearly classified into the dichotomous allelic lineages, PSMB8N or PSMB8d (24). Both PSMB8d and PSMB8N lineages were retained in NP and SP although the allelic frequency of the PSMB8d lineage (73-100%) was much higher than that of the PSMB8N lineage (0-27%) in all the populations we analyzed.…”

“…S1 and was used in the following analyses. There are two sublineages, PSMB8d(V) and PSMB8d(A), in thePSMB8d lineage of medaka, having valine and alanine, respectively, at the 31st amino acid position, respectively (24). These two sublineages were present in all the wild populations of Oryzias species we analyzed.…”

“…Furthermore, the antigen processing gene psmb8 has also been shown to retain ancient sequence lineages in teleosts that are hundreds of millions of years old (28). Finally, an additional set of unique and perhaps teleost-specific proteasome subunit genes was previously linked to teleost MHCI genes (17)(18)(19)29), and one of these genes referred to as psmb10 displayed limited (believed nonfunctional) polymorphism (30). However, few other studies have examined these genes in detail.…”
